About Presbyterian Healthcare Services:
Presbyterian Healthcare Services exists to improve the health of patients, members, and the communities we serve. We are a locally owned, not-for-profit healthcare system of nine hospitals, a statewide health plan, and a growing multi-specialty medical group. Founded in New Mexico in 1908, we are the state's largest private employer with nearly 13,000 employees - including 1,200 providers and 3,500 nurses.
Our health plan serves more than 640,000 members statewide and offers Medicare Advantage, Medicaid (Centennial Care), and Commercial health plans.
What the Area Offers:
Albuquerque thrives as New Mexico's largest metropolitan center with a metro area population of over 900,000. It offers generous springs and falls punctuated by moderate summers and mild winters all amid the backdrop of the beautiful Sandia Mountain range. With more than 300 days of sunshine annually, Albuquerque is considered a destination city for most types of outdoor activities such as the annual Duke City Marathon, the Albuquerque International Balloon Fiesta, hundreds of hiking and biking trails as well as skiing in nearby Taos. Albuquerque is less than an hour away from Santa Fe, the third-largest art market in the U.S.
